- What is your typical process for working with a new customer?
We start with an initial phone call to discuss the project and your needs, followed by an in person estimate where we do a walkthrough and go over project specifics. From there, we take our measurements and write up a formal estimate with project specifics, pricing, and other details. Once a customer signs on, we discuss timeframe and set the schedule depending on how far out the project is. As your project comes up in our queue, we'll notify you of when the crew will be arriving and any last minute details. Once on site, your dedicated Site Manager will review the project and expectations of the work with you. Depending on project size 1-6 painters will work along side the Site Manager. Through out the project, the Site Manager will be checking in to confirm expectations are being met, and if there are any adjustments or questions that come up. At the end of the project, the Site Manager will do a final walkthrough to ensure all touch ups are done and the project is completed.
